ABSTRACT:
In a CVD processing system for depositing a blanket tungsten film, a distinct shadow is formed without causing any micro-peeling when the substrate fixture is separated from the substrate so as to prevent any blanket tungsten from being deposited on SiO.sub.2, thus reducing the occurrence of fine dust particles. A CVD processing system for depositing a blanket tungsten film, includes a susceptor (4); a ring chuck (9) for affixing the peripheral portion of a substrate (3) on the susceptor; reactive gas supply mechanisms (17, 18 and 19) for supplying reactive gas; and an exhaust mechanism (2) for exhausting unreacted gas and the like, wherein: the ring chuck has at least three point contact members (10) in contact with the peripheral portion of the substrate; the point contact members are provided at positions outside the inner periphery of the ring chuck; a gap (11) is formed at the point contact members between the ring chuck and the substrate; and purge gas supply mechanisms (20 and 21) are provided to blow off purge gas through the gap in order to prevent reactive gas from entering the gap (11). A ratio of the size of the gap to the flow rate of purge gas is set to such an optimum value as to satisfy a condition in which the position of the peripheral portion of the thin film coincides with the position of the inner periphery of the ring chuck.
